Admission Requirements

Academic Requirements

Applicants for research degrees must hold an initial degree of a UK University or another University approved by Senate and would normally have achieved or be predicted to achieve a minimum classification of upper second (2:1) or equivalent.

All candidates whose first language is not English are expected to pass IELTS (International English Language Testing System) at grade 6.5.

We appreciate there can often be no substitute for experience and thus candidates with a lower grade are encouraged to apply, providing they can demonstrate \'an advantage\' to make up for the lower academic grade. Applications from non graduates are also welcome.

English Proficiency: IELTS 6.5 or equivalent.
